Apple

Apple was founded on 1 April 1976, a year and a day after Microsoft. Ronald Wayne, the third founder, sold his 10% stake back for $800 twelve days later. The Apple I was a bare circuit board sold for $666.66; the Apple II of 1977 was the machine that made the company.

Star Wars

Star Wars opened in May 1977 on fewer than forty screens because the distributor had little faith in it, and it went on to be the highest-grossing film made to that point. Fox let Lucas keep the merchandising and sequel rights in exchange for a lower directing fee, a decision that transferred an extraordinary amount of money. It is eleven years younger than Star Trek.
